You can clear all counters in the switch with the command:
code:
clear counters

The Link state row shows you the state (see guideline at the bottom for a breakdown

* X460-24.1 # show ports statistics no-refresh
Port Link Tx Pkt Tx Byte Rx Pkt Rx Byte Rx Pkt Rx Pkt
State Count Count Count Count Bcast Mcast
================================================================================
1 A 63612649 85016650428 40431217 7274045343 1898181 636555
2 R 20 2306 4 714 0 4
3 R 3547 1034377 1436 379105 944 0
4 R 3541 1029624 1443 384535 951 0
5 R 0 0 0 0 0 0
6 R 0 0 0 0 0 0
7 R 4379 1152933 2497 519504 1138 0
8 R 0 0 0 0 0 0
9 A 1416271 120773687 13767 1503374 9255 4512
10 A 1415728 120514789 15268 1895612 10264 4512
11 A 1413066 119555991 13773 1687525 9259 4514
12 A 2353831 199350424 30050 2920062 20171 9879
13 A 1484261 125256509 14408 1574619 9673 4735
14 A 1492258 126027813 14570 1582396 9793 4777
15 A 1510889 127353849 14785 1600554 9937 4848
16 A 1519407 128170224 14999 1635819 10058 4941
17 A 37851097 7245648567 61468104 82055174671 105 16702
18 R 1655459 336585552 2448148 3370640784 2 973
19 R 0 0 0 0 0 0
20 R 0 0 0 0 0 0
================================================================================
> indicates Port Display Name truncated past 8 characters
Link State: A-Active, R-Ready, NP-Port Not Present, L-Loopback
